Abstract

An infrared hot wind drying machine is equipped with a sealing cellule to open and close a door, wherein the inside is equipped with plurality groups of infrared heater. An insulation material bar is made for separation to prevent burning, the inside of the cellule s equipped with a fan o increase the gas flow and a temperature sensor, the temperature sensor is connected with a micro processor, and the micro processor output connects a controlling end of a controllable silicon or a solid switch controlled by a heater switch by an optical coupling. The utility model provides an infrared hot wind drying machine more particularly used by a bathing room. The hot air dries the human body, which is comfortable, has the function of blood flow promotion and caring, and meanwhile has the functions of ventilation, safe usage and self power adjustment, which is also a selling point in a running public bath room for appealing customers.

Description

Infrared air flow dryer
One, technical field
This utility model relates to a kind of infrared air flow dryer, especially the infrared hot blast baking body drying machine of bathroom use.
Two, background technology
Bathhouse is still widely using, especially some enterprises and institutions especially must regular open bathroom, be existing method of drying health with towel and bath towel after the bathing, but the manageability bathhouse exists the problem that intersection is used health with the sterilization towel, vapor sterilization also takes artificial and power consumption simultaneously, hot-air seasoning is often comfortable pleasant, has the blood circulation-promoting health effect concurrently, yet there are no infrared hot blast baking body drying machine.
Three, summary of the invention
The purpose of this utility model provides a kind of infrared air flow dryer, especially the infrared hot blast baking body drying machine of bathroom use.Overcome existing manageability bathhouse and exist hygienic issues with the sterilization towel, provide a kind of comfortable pleasant simultaneously, having the infrared air flow dryer of blood circulation-promoting health effect concurrently, also is a kind of have ventilation, safe in utilization, self-adjusting infrared air flow dryer of power simultaneously.
The purpose of this utility model is achieved in that infrared air flow dryer, is provided with the airtight cell of an open and close door, and inside is provided with many group infrared heaters, does one with the adiabator bar and isolates, and prevents to scald.
Indoorly be provided with fan, the temperature sensor that increases air current flow, and temperature sensor is connected to PID controller or microprocessor, the heater power device is controlled by controllable silicon or solid switch.
Further improvement of the utility model is: infrared heater and cell inner panel useable glass are isolated, and infrared ray can the direct irradiation human body, play the effect of radiation heating and thermotherapy; The lower right corner is an air inlet, and upper right corner dress air exhauster is provided with the air channel between infrared heater and the inner panel, and the air channel is provided with air exhauster, and the sidewall or the top of cell are provided with air outlet.The wind of heating is led to inside through the blowhole in top and left side, play the oven dry effect.
Improvement of the present utility model also comprises: the outer passage of whole device is a return air channel, is used to preheat air.Return air channel is provided with fresh inlet and corresponding exhaust outlet.
Characteristics of the present utility model are: the infrared hot blast baking body drying machine that provides a kind of especially bathroom to use.Comfortable pleasant during hot blast baking body, have the blood circulation-promoting health effect concurrently, have ventilation simultaneously, safe in utilization, power is adjusted automatically.Also be that the manageability bathhouse attracts client's utility unit and the attraction that business enlarges.

Five, the specific embodiment
As shown in the figure, the heating power of heater is 400W*24=9.6KW among Fig. 1, and the about 10KW of complete machine power also can select more powerful heater, can meet the requirements below the general 20KW.The inner space of cell is 1m*1m*2m=2m 3Right part is the resistor-type infrared heater, also can select quasiconductor (DZR) heater of siliconit, the little electric scientific and technical research institute of PTC or Wuxi for use.Heater be open type also can be and interior between isolate with glass, utilize radiation and conduction that cell inside is heated simultaneously.Air channel circulation embodiment as shown in the figure, the lower right corner is an air inlet, dress air exhauster in the upper right corner leads to inside with the wind of heating through the blowhole in top and left side, plays the oven dry effect; The outer passage of whole device is a return air channel, is used to preheat air.
The pipeline wind direction of each blowhole is selecting type, promptly selects the position of air door by devices such as electric magnet, and blast is entered the inner space or gets back to return air channel.
1, typical position laying temperature pick off in the cell passage, monitoring heating power, wind speed etc.
2, can adorn door in case of necessity,, can adopt as the folded flat of automobile door and open the door for saving space and easy to use.
3, heater surfaces is done an isolation with the adiabator bar, prevents to scald.The adiabator bar is made with bakelite, metal etc., adiabators such as the appearance cladding glass fabric of metallic rod.
For reducing cost, main body frame can adopt timber structure.Removing the right side inner plating is that glass adds overcoat, and the intermediate layer is that steel construction adds asbestos or glass fibre thermal insulation layer.The plate that links to each other with guide duct except that top and left side is the open-celled structure, all the other all not perforates of wood based panel.
In the circuit diagram, U1 is the 89C51 chip, the output port of U1 connects the silicon controlled control end by optocoupler, switch on or off the electro-magnet switch of heater or air door control by controllable silicon, represent to control the electro-magnet switch of air door as L among the figure, R represents electric heater, especially for the evenly rising or the decline of control temperature, this utility model adopts many group control outputs, promptly is provided with many group optocouplers and connects controllable silicons, thereby make many group heaters work as required or cut off.Circuit diagram 2 and shown in Figure 3.Communication port extended chip MAX202 can be used for the communication with PC.Temperature sensor inserts from the P10,11 of U1.
